Laser Cut Key For Cars

Car keys have advanced to include improved locking systems to serve as an anti-theft technique. Most modern cars use either transponder key cutting near me or laser cut keys that have to be programmed to be compatible with the car's system.

smart-logo.pngThe edges of traditional cut keys are smooth which makes it easy for thieves and locksmiths to copy them.

Mechanical Keys

Traditional mechanical keys are physical devices that operate with the cylinders for locks on the car's door and ignition locks. They aren't electronic and can only be cut with the standard key cutter or locksmith's tool. These keys are commonly found in older cars, as well as some foreign models. These keys are also cheaper than the majority of other key fobs and car keys.

To have a mechanical car key duplicated, the original key is put in a key duplication machine and lined up with the blank key. This allows the tool to trace the key's original shape onto the blank, which cuts the key into a new form. This is the same process that locksmiths employ to make a key for opening a home, office or safe. The key can now be used to open your vehicle.

Transponder Keys

If your car was manufactured in the past few years it's likely that it contains a transponder chip. These chips emit a sound that your vehicle can recognize. It then will know when someone is trying to start the car. Then, it shuts off the engine, preventing theft.

There are various kinds of transponder keys. They can be the old blade type that has to be put into the ignition or they could be integrated with an accessory key that is kept in your pocket or purse. In either case, they all need to be programmed to work with your vehicle.

The most common transponder car keys are called sidewinder keys because of the ridges cut into their blade. This cutting-edge blade design was introduced to the automotive key cutting near me industry in the 1990s and quickly became a standard security feature for many popular cars. Today, you can find these high-security keys in every car key cutting and programming that comes off the dealership lot.

Besides their distinctive look Apart from their distinctive look, the primary benefit of these keys is that they make it harder for thieves to duplicate your keys. They are more expensive than regular keys, but they save you from having your car broken into or stolen.

Smart Keys

A smart key takes the concept of car remote technology one step further. A smart key has a unique chip that is able to be recognized by the built-in antennas in your vehicle. It lets you open the doors and start the engine without ever taking it out of your pocket or purse. It comes with a variety of other features, such as the ability to store different settings for drivers and to open the sunroof and windows from a distance.

Smart Keys are equipped with an integrated feature that prevents your car from turning on or starting in the event that you lock the keys inside the trunk or cabin. This is designed to prevent you from being able to lock yourself out of your car in an unfamiliar area where it could be easy for a criminal to see you fumbling around with your keys and take advantage of the situation.

Another safety feature built into smart keys is that it will not operate when the battery is not functioning and could save you from being trapped in a dangerous location or at a busy intersection. The majority of smart key systems will alert you before the battery is not fully charged however how they do it varies from one system to another. system.

Smart keys can be programmed to alter different vehicle settings based on the key used to unlock the vehicle. Mirror adjustments, seat positions and climate control presets are popular examples of these changes. Certain models allow speed limits to be set if the vehicle is started using an exact key that can help parents keep their teens from driving too fast.

Laser Keys

The laser key adds an additional layer of security to your vehicle. These keys have a unique code that matches the pins on your lock cylinder. The key's steel is shaped to match the patterns on the pins, allowing it to push through them and open your car's door.

In contrast to traditional keys that are manufactured using mechanical equipment laser-cut keys sport an entirely different design. Laser-cut keys don't have a series or notches along their edges, but instead a winding groove that runs up and across the middle. This unique design gives them a very different look from traditional keys. This is also why they're referred to as "sidewinder keys cut".

They're also much more difficult to duplicate than traditional keys, which is the reason you'll usually only see them in the latest vehicles. This is because they require a very expensive and high-quality piece to produce and it's almost impossible for a burglar to duplicate a key cut by laser without the assistance of your local locksmith.

Laser-cut keys aren't just harder to duplicate but can also be used in conjunction with transponders for greater security. Transponder chips are unique to each car and the key's code must be matched to the code of the transponder to activate your car's engine. Even even if you possess a perfect physical key, it will not work unless your key matches.
